Seattle Yiddish Fest Feb 14-16

February 12, 2020 11:01am

Want a different way to spend Valentine’s Day? Maybe you should check out Seattle Yiddish Fest, your chance to sing, dance and play in Yiddish.

Here’s what to expect: Yiddish music and culture with concerts, lectures, workshops and more, featuring top international artists. The festival is a milestone for the rapidly growing local Yiddish music scene  – 7 Yiddish classes and 10 klezmer bands in Seattle.

Who can attend: Open to everyone, regardless of experience, religion or anything else, this workshop will cover a lot of ground in a short time, offering the beginner a crash course in this rich culture, or for those more experienced, a chance to really understand the subtleties of this culture and find new areas for growth.

Where: February 14 and 15 Phinney Center 6532 Phinney Ave. N. and February 16th will be at Temple Beth AM 2632 NE 80th Street.
